State polls: Amanah expects to contest 31 seats, says Salahuddin


KUALA LUMPUR: Parti Amanah Negara (Amanah) is expected to contest at least 31 seats in the upcoming six state elections, says Datuk Seri Salahuddin Ayub.

The Amanah deputy president said of the 245 state assembly seats up for grabs, the party would contest seven in Kelantan and two in Penang.
